Output 884103e061afca1e4a093836abe39ae2f6dc8dc42ef9f960c0d0d8a56989a153:1

value
22445000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b21e6afea3d40a694ed1d50f98b522407d83c1e OP_EQUAL
address
375gQMRgjfvgRcPfH8SaFrZroyvvXNgMKB
transaction
884103e061afca1e4a093836abe39ae2f6dc8dc42ef9f960c0d0d8a56989a153
spent
true